Summary
A set of four blue Delft circular tiles mounted horizontally on a metal covered frame, each tile depicting a biblical scene. Left to right - St Matthew visited by an Angel; Christ before Pilate, Matthew 26 - 56, cracked; Christ brought before Simeon, Luke 2 - 25; Christ walking on the water, Matthew 14 - 24.
Provenance
Originally from the mansion on the Apthorp Site, Broadway 78th and 79th Street, New York. Presented to the National Trust, with the house and grounds, by Waldorf, 2nd Viscount Astor (1879-1952) in 1942.
Marks and inscriptions
Legend beneath tiles states - "Tiles out of the old mansion which formerly stood on the Apthorp site, Broadway, 78th and 79th Street"
